ORA-01652 无法通过128 (在表空间 TEMP中)扩展temp段

问题:导入数据报错

1.报错信息:

ORA-01652 无法通过128 (在表空间 TEMP中)扩展temp段

2.问题分析:

这是因为表空间内存不足导致的

3.解决方法:

首先检查一下表空间是否可以自动拓展
select d.file_name,d.tablespace_name,d.autoextensible from dba_data_files d where d.TABLESPACE_NAME='temp';
如果为no,就修改成为yes
alter database tempfile 'E:\app\couer\oradata\gdjbtest\TEMP01.DBF' autoextend on next 1024m maxsize unlimited;

如果还是解决不了,那就是因为导入的数据太大,表空间文件已经达到了单个文件的最大32g,那么就要为表空间添加新的表空间存储
ALTER tablespace hii add datafile 'E:\app\couer\oradata\gdjbtest\TEMP02.DBF' size 8092M autoextend on next 100m maxsize unlimited;

posted @ 2021-12-16 12:10  zeliCouer  阅读(1336)  评论(0编辑  收藏  举报